About this calculator

The catalyst effect calculator is a useful tool for chemists and engineers working with catalyzed reactions. It helps calculate the catalyst effect (reduced Ea) under different temperature and pressure conditions.

Based on the formula k₂/k₁ = exp((Ea₁-Ea₂)/(RT)), the calculator allows you to input values of Ea₁, Ea₂, R, and T to calculate the result. This is particularly useful for understanding the influence of the catalyst on chemical reactions.

Frequently asked questions

What is the catalyst effect?

The catalyst effect is the reduction of activation energy in a chemical reaction with the presence of a catalyst. This means that the catalyst helps to reduce the energy required to initiate the reaction.

How does the catalyst effect calculator work?

The calculator uses the formula k₂/k₁ = exp((Ea₁-Ea₂)/(RT)) to calculate the catalyst effect. You simply need to input the values of Ea₁, Ea₂, R, and T to get the result.
